The goal for the Grand Organ’s restoration is to have the work and tuning finished in time for April of 2024. WebHow much does a pipe organ cost? The cost of a pipe organ can be as low as $30,000.00 for a used instrument relocated to a new home, to millions of dollars for a new instrument built for a major church or concert hall. The range of cost for a pipe organ for a small to medium sized church is in the area of $200,000.00 – 850,000.00. http://waywiser.fas.harvard.edu/objects/1782/wooden-reed-pipe-c?ctx=8b705f0e-c533-482f-aead-b642bcbaf3f9&idx=11 how to say armpit in spanish

Web17 dec. 2024 · What is the oldest pipe organ? It is generally agreed upon that the world’s oldest playable pipe organ is located in the Basilica of Valère in Sion, Switzerland. Built around 1435, most of the case is original, but only 12 pipes are original, as the rest have been replaced during restorations. Web13 sep. 2024 · How many pipes does the Tabernacle organ have?
